Current Status of Bill HR 2732

Bill HR 2732 is currently in the status of Bill Introduced since April 8, 2025. Bill HR 2732 was introduced during Congress 119 and was introduced to the House on April 8, 2025.  Bill HR 2732's most recent activity was Referred to the Committee on Education and Workforce, and in addition to the Committees on Oversight and Government Reform, and House Administration, for a period to be subsequently determined by the Speaker, in each case for consideration of such provisions as fall within the jurisdiction of the committee concerned. as of April 8, 2025

Alternate Title(s) of Bill HR 2732

To amend the Family and Medical Leave Act of 1993 to prohibit an employer from recovering any health care premium paid by the employer for an employee if the employee fails to return to work due to the birth of a child, and for other purposes.
